This week on the Nov. 7 Friday LIVE at 9:59 a.m. Central from The Mill in Lincoln's Historic Haymarket, host Genevieve Randall and guests have lively conversations about:
- the new book about Cameron the Capital Cat by photographer John Shaw
- Mutts Gone Nuts in Kearney
- Chuck Schroeder's exhibition at WallSpace-LNK
- pianist Jim Fischer's gigs in North Platte
- and ArcoStrum's concert in Lincoln.
Also, some music performed by accordionist Julia Williams, poetry by Ted Kooser read by Stephen Buhler, Go Big Red exhibition at the Sheldon Museum of Art and the next concert by the Omaha Symphony.
This week on the Friday LIVE Extra, a discussion with author Nguyễn Phan Quế Mai and previews of concerts by Lincoln's Symphony Orchestra and Lincoln Friends of Chamber Music.
About The Show
Friday LIVE is a weekly arts and humanities program hosted by Genevieve Randall on Nebraska Public Media's News / Classical radio station. The program currently broadcasts on Fridays at 10 a.m. CT.
